Dunyveg Castle

Dunyveg (also spelled Dunyvaig) Castle was a famous Clan Donald stronghold on the coast of Islay.  It was seized by the Campbells during the Wars of the Three Kingdoms.

Rothesay Castle

Once held by Robert the Bruce, Rothesay Castle is an enormous compound on the isle of Bute.  It's just what you might imagine when you think of a traditional castle, moat and all!
